Corrosion & Chemical Resistance: A Guide to Common Material
Document Number: 164
This chart lists the compatibility of materials with many common workplace chemicals. The information is believed to be accurate. However, the chart is for general use only, and is not a guarantee of chemical compatibility. Lab Safety Supply can assume no responsibility for the use of this information. Variations in temperature, pressure or concentration may affect the chemical resistance of a material.
